Peter Schwartz has been covering the New York/New Jersey sports scene for three decades. Currently, he is a sports anchor for WCBS 880, CBS Sports Radio, and Fox News Headlines 24/7. He is also a contributing writing for USA Football and the public address announcer for the New York Cosmos Soccer club and select NYIT sporting events. Peter has worked for a variety of outlets in the market including WFAN, ESPN Radio, WABC Radio and 1010 WINS while also calling play by play for the NY Dragons of the Arena Football League, News 12 Varsity, the NY/NJ Hitmen of the XFL, and the New York Saints of the Major Indoor Lacrosse League. Peter, his wife Sheryl, and their sons Bradley and Jared, reside on Long Island

Former Mets and Yankees pitcher Doc Gooden joins Peter to talk about his career and his involvement with “Athletes Direct”, a new marketplace launched by Brandon Steiner where fans and collectors can purchase memorabilia directly from high-profile players.

Associated Press Jets beat reporter Dennis Waszak Jr. joins Peter to discuss what the Jets might be doing in the 2021 NFL Draft as well as how the Jets have done this offseason.

Queensboro FC Principal Owner Jonathan Krane joins Peter from the press conference to announce the building of their 7,500 seat stadium at York College in Jamaica, Queens.

Long Island native Connor Farrell, a face-off specialist with Chrome LC of the Premier Lacrosse League, joins Peter to talk about the upcoming 2021 PLL season including the weekend of July 2-4 when there will be five games at Hofstra University. Nassau County Executive Laura Curran joins Peter to talk about her letter to Governor Cuomo asking for an increased capacity for indoor sporting events, the Islanders’ final season at Nassau Coliseum, the opening of UBS Arena this fall and the return of high school sports.
